HOPR brings shared electric bikes to St. Pete. Florida

It’s about to get a whole lot easier to unlock, ride, and enjoy Coast Bike Share. Today, a fleet of 100 electric bikes will be added to Coast Bike Share in St. Pete.  You can now ride faster, further and enjoy St. Petersburg without breaking a sweat.

The addition of electric bikes was made possible through a public-private partnership between the City of St. Petersburg and HOPR.

Riders will be able to unlock and ride the e-bikes by simply scanning a QR code via the HOPR Transit app, available in iOS and Android. The same app and membership can be used to access the bikes in Tampa as well.

E-bikes will be available to rent on a pay-per-ride; $1.00 to unlock and $0.35 per minute. You may also purchase a monthly or annual membership starting at $25 per month.
